扩展实例

ExtJs editor插件扩展

Ext.ux.grid.RowEditor 是个非常不错的插件,但是不便之处就是不同gird 总要根据这个grid制定相应的编辑器,因为每个grid修改后post给后台的参数不一样,主要麻烦在自定义post参数上面,其实很早之前就想自己稍微扩展下,让它自动帮我识别参数,下面是代码,希望借此抛砖引玉(插入js不行,):

用ExtJs为表格单元格增加Tooltips浮动信息

ExtJs证实了其十分强大的界面定制能力,其中的提供的ToolTips功能比HTML里的如下语句定制性更强,完全可以代替如下功能

<a href="http://dfdfd" title="TIPS">Some Text</a>

ExtJs是通过Ext.ToolTip和Ext.QuickTips两个组件来实现浮动提示功能的,其中Ext.ToolTip的定制功能很强,具体效果可以参考,具体配置代码如下,

ExtJs 3.4 和 Web SSH(Ajaxterm)

今天在整理服务器列表的时候,想着可以不可以快速连接到服务器,之前也见过webssh ,google一番后发现了Ajaxterm,是用python开发的,下载下来试用一下还不错,速度还可以,Ajaxterm我大致看了下,没看的很明白,以后清楚了再补上,先看下图片

ExtJS 下书写动态生成的xml(兼容Firefox)

只能有IE可以运行,为了兼容性,必须考虑火狐的用户,所以,这个程序为了:火狐用户的兼容性;没有本地XML也可以动态生成。

效果如下图:


ExtJs日期时间选择控件(精确到秒)

一。一些废话
近日来,有几个项目用到了EXTJS作为Web前端。也看到了一些童鞋苦苦在网上寻觅可以选择时间的控件,由于EXTJS版本差异较大,利用官方3.2的Demo制作了一个可以选择到秒的时间控件,该控件只能够用于ExtJs2.2以上的版本。经过测试ExtJs2.02版本不适用该控件,如果你还在使用2.02这个版本或者更老,请绕道。废话不说了,看代码:
二。文件明细:
Spinner.js
SpinnerField.js
DateTimeField.js
三。各文件详解
1.Spinner.js
EXTJS个版本略有不同,最后的文件解压后请覆盖源文件。这里不做详细介绍。
2.SpinnerField.js
EXTJS个版本略有不同,最后的文件解压后请覆盖源文件。这里不做详细介绍。
3.DateTimeField.js

ExtJs3.2综合应用的例子:云计算管理平台

有人说缺一个综合应用的例子,补发一个上来。这个例子涉及到以下主题:
1、如何划分系统模块;
2、如何扩展组件;
3、基本组件Viewport、TreePanel、GridPanel用法。
注意,ext的包比较大,我没放到里面 ,需要你自己把ext3.2的包放进来


TetrisGrid:基于ExtJs Grid实现的一个俄罗斯方块

本实例基于ExtJs、GridPanel组件开发!Ext的Grid的功能、是史无前例的强大、这是无可厚非的!而现在、Master带领你们领略Grid另一个强大功能!没错、它就是TetrisGrid!
Tetris大家都玩过吧!经典中的经典!当你在ExtJs的GridPanel中植入这已游戏的、你是什么心情?绝对的震惊!
以上言论纯属瞎扯、不喜勿喷!仅以此作供大家了解Grid的功能,娱乐之作!
UI小子前端社区、期待你的加入

说明:基于ExtJs3.X版本的GridPanel组件实现、通过对Store的增、删、改、查、渲染...功能的深入解析、使用...

(使用说明)
操作:键盘方向键:up:旋转、left:左移,right:右移

CopyGrid:基于ExtJS的可复制Excel数据的GridPanel

CopyGrid是一个基于Extjs 3.x版本编写的一个可直接复制、粘贴Excel数据的GridPanel。

本插件扩展自Ext.grid.GridPanel组件,在线演示(目前仅支持IE):CopyGrid Demo

复制Excel数据,打开CopyGrid的页面,按Ctrl+Enter键,IE会提示是否使用剪贴板内容,选择【是】即可。

我的第一个基于SenchaTouch的WebApp

经过进一周的各种折腾,各种想放弃,各种纠结,最终还是顺利的完成了SenchaTouch的开发,回想起来感觉“甜甜的”,也充分体会到Sencha MVC开发模式的好处,以及SenchaTouch.js和Extjs的强大和牛逼,不得不佩服,在我看来这绝对是企业级开发非常强大和优雅的UI开发框架,不喜欢的就不要吐槽了。

这几天,天天看SenchaTouch的API,指导教程,论坛,不懂就查,几度崩溃,非常庆幸的是Sencha团队提供了非常完备的documents,一查就知道。开发经历还是有点纠结的,刚开始也是不习惯他的MVC开发,干脆所有js都写在一个页面里面,就这样乱乱的完成了,到最后花了一个晚上的时间将其转换成MVC架构的,才发现其架构的优雅,正是我所追求的,尤其是他对于控件的定位查找,方法绑定等,太帅了,这让我对Extjs4.0权限框架的开发充满了信心!!!

ExtJs 4给菜单和按钮加上快捷键

这个插件不是我平地起高楼写出来的,是从sencha的论坛上拷贝过来的,原文链接在这里。但是原文给出的插件只能在extjs3上运行,
而不能在extjs4上运行。所以我修改成如下的代码,在extjs4.0.7下测试通过。

Ext Core实现Checkbox的全选

全选/不选在很多时候我们都会使用到,在Ext Core出来之前,我一直使用纯javascript写的全选,反选.虽然可以实现,但代码始终还是不够简洁.现在我们使用Ext Core,简单的几句代码就可以实现这一个功能.
实现方法如下:

1,新建一个 check_all_none.html.

ExtCore AJAX使用入门

ExtCore是Ext团队继ExtJs后发布的一款轻量级,适合在网站上使用的JS框架.目标就是要争夺jQuery所占领的市场.
那么ExtCode有什么新的功能可以吸引我们呢?
废话少说,我们先来看看它在AJAX方面是如何简化我们开发的.ExtCore是Ext团队继ExtJs后发布的一款轻量级,适合在网站上使用的JS框架.目标就是要争夺jQuery所占领的市场.
那么ExtCode有什么新的功能可以吸引我们呢?
废话少说,我们先来从下面几个例子来看看它在AJAX方面是如何简化我们开发的.

ExtCore扩展 - 时间选择控件(TimePicker)

这是本站开发的第一个ExtCore扩展,虽然说是第一个扩展,但其实这只是根据 jquery版的 timedatepicker,只是将jqery部分改为了ExtCore.由于只有我一个人在使用,问题肯定会有很多,希望大家一起来完善它.

简介: